Market Overview
The railway track maintenance vehicles market is an essential segment of the broader railway infrastructure sector, focused on providing specialized machinery for the inspection, repair, and maintenance of railway tracks. These vehicles, which include ballast regulators, track-laying machines, rail grinders, and tampers, play a vital role in ensuring the safety and operational efficiency of rail networks. As global rail traffic increases and rail infrastructure ages, the need for effective maintenance solutions becomes more critical. Track maintenance vehicles help to reduce downtime, improve track durability, and ensure that trains can operate safely at optimal speeds.They are designed to perform tasks such as leveling, aligning, and compacting track ballast, grinding and polishing rails, and conducting routine inspections. With advancements in technology, many modern track maintenance vehicles are equipped with automation and remote monitoring capabilities, allowing for more precise and efficient maintenance operations.
The railway track maintenance vehicles market is growing due to the increasing demand for rail transportation, the need to minimize disruptions caused by track degradation, and the push towards sustainability in the transportation sector. However, the market faces challenges such as high capital costs and the need for specialized operators to handle these complex machines.
